Work done = -18 Joules
Explanation:The force, F = 0i - 2j
The distance JK = K - J
JK = (9, 0) - (4, -9)
JK = (9-4, 0-(-9))
JK = (5, 9)
JK = 5i + 9j
The work done is the dot product of force and distance
Work done = F . JK
Work done = (0i - 2j) . (5i + 9j)
Work done = 0(5) + (-2)(9)
Work done = -18 Joules
